From 492d64a9772ee52a793fa14d2c85537eb088b289 Mon Sep 17 00:00:00 2001 From: Sven Hesse Date: Thu, 5 Oct 2023 15:12:54 +0200 Subject: [PATCH] ACTIONS: Use Abseil in MSVC workflow, to get backtraces in tests --- .github/workflows/vcpkg.json | 2 ++ .github/workflows/windows_cmake_msvc.yml | 1 + 2 files changed, 3 insertions(+) diff --git a/.github/workflows/vcpkg.json b/.github/workflows/vcpkg.json index 1232907e..cadadd84 100644 --- a/.github/workflows/vcpkg.json +++ b/.github/workflows/vcpkg.json @@ -2,6 +2,8 @@ "name": "xoreos-tools", "version-string": "latest", "dependencies": [ + "abseil", + "re2", "libiconv", "zlib", "liblzma", diff --git a/.github/workflows/windows_cmake_msvc.yml b/.github/workflows/windows_cmake_msvc.yml index a20ad34c..b36341d7 100644 --- a/.github/workflows/windows_cmake_msvc.yml +++ b/.github/workflows/windows_cmake_msvc.yml @@ -35,5 +35,6 @@ jobs: id: run_cmake with: configurePreset: ninja-multi-vcpkg + configurePresetAdditionalArgs: "['-DGTest_HAS_ABSEIL=ON']" buildPreset: ninja-multi-vcpkg-debug testPreset: ninja-multi-vcpkg-debug